Brian Goetz wrote:
> 
> I want to port some Unix code to the PC using DJGPP which requires a socket
> library.  I know that the WATTCP library is available, but is it possible
> to call the WinSock libraries directly?  Our PCs are already running the
> TCP that comes with Windows95, and I don't want to run two TCP stacks on
> the same machine.  Where would I find the appropriate header files and
> libraries to do this?
> 
> Reply by e-mail (brian AT quiotix DOT com), please, and I'll summarize to the
> group.

I sorry to say that to my knowlege, the only way to access the windows
stack, you will have to use Win32 API.  There are some available (see
the djgpp home page), but I haven't touched them due to their complexity
and lack of documentation.
